H621 PVW is a 1991 Volkswagen Motor Caravan in White with a 2,370c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 27 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 1991 Volkswagen Motor Caravan models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.4% with a typical mileage of 112,664 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Motor Caravan fails its MOT is windscreen washer provides insufficient washer liquid, accounting for 8,888 recorded failures. If you're considering buying H621 PVW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Motor Caravan typically stays on UK roads for around 56 years. At 35 years old, this Volkswagen Motor Caravan is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
